Frequently asked questions

What is Eliot-Hine Middle School's energy grade?

Eliot-Hine Middle School scores 7 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band D (Lowest band (1–54)) — in its 2024 Washington, DC dis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does Eliot-Hine Middle School use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 69.7 kBtu/ft² (167.4 kBtu/ft² source) across 144,329 sq ft, including 2,277,949 kWh of electricity and 22,889 therms of natural gas.

What are Eliot-Hine Middle School's carbon emissions?

Eliot-Hine Middle School reported 741 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(5.1 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024.
